About

This workspace accepts one adult body-measurement session and returns only the named anthropometric models supported by the measurements and model inputs actually entered. It does not estimate missing height, weight, waist, hip, age, or published coefficient.

BMI and BSA describe weight–height or surface-area constructs; FFM/FFMI are Boer estimates; WHtR, WHR, BRI, ABSI, BAI, and RFM are distinct waist-, hip-, or shape-related models. They are not interchangeable and are never combined into a proprietary score, diagnosis, or treatment recommendation.

Waist provenance is retained because the WHO/NICE midpoint and NHANES iliac-crest landmarks are different. Raw arithmetic can sometimes be calculated from another or unknown site, but source/reference comparability is then withheld. [7, 8]

Formula

BMI, BSA, and Boer FFM/FFMI each call their existing validated model runtime; the selected BSA formula and published sex coefficient remain explicit. [1, 2, 3, 4, 5]
WHtR and WHR are ratios. BRI, ABSI, and RFM call their original model runtimes using the entered waist value while separately reporting whether the recorded waist protocol matches the model/reference source. [6, 7, 9, 10, 13]
BAI uses standing height and hip circumference; WHR uses waist and hip. A hip value is never substituted for waist, and neither result is a direct scan or diagnosis. [7, 12]

Interpretation

Measurement-protocol matrix

Recorded siteSource-matched contextOther models
WHO/NICE midpoint waistWHtR and WHO WHR contextBRI, ABSI, and RFM may return raw arithmetic, labeled arithmetic-only rather than NHANES-comparable.
NHANES iliac-crest waistThomas BRI, original ABSI/NHANES, and adult RFM contextWHtR and WHR may return raw ratios, but no WHO/NICE midpoint comparability is claimed.
Other / unknown waistNo named source comparisonOnly raw arithmetic that the existing model runtime can safely support.

WHO measures waist at the midpoint between the lowest palpable rib and iliac crest and hip at the widest buttock circumference. NHANES marks just above the uppermost lateral border of the right ilium. The workspace never converts one landmark into another. [7, 8]

Interpret each model separately

BMI retains the CDC adult screening category; BSA has no normal category; FFM/FFMI, BRI, ABSI, BAI, and RFM remain model estimates or indices rather than direct body-composition measurements. WHtR and WHR keep their source-specific population context without producing an individualized disease probability. [1, 6, 7, 9, 12, 13]
